safety of pramosome 2.5% oitment

by Barb, Oct 08, 2000 12:00AM
My allergist has me taking pramosome 2.5% lotion for a rash I have that moves around my body usually where heat is.  He says this is very safe and I could use it for 3 years without any side effects. I know this is in the steroid family and am concerned about its safety.  How safe is this lotion?  I use it on my face, under my arms and genitalia.

by Alan Rockoff, MD, Oct 08, 2000 12:00AM
Barb:



The hydrocortisone in Pramososne is only 2.5% hydrocortisone, a very weak preparation.  This is safe even on faces and genitalia.  If it helps, and it should, you can feel confident even with chronic use.
